Output de1c76a2eafc5321de4109e0e76ea1663dc298f436df3c2c7fac2b981e8132f1:1

value
713
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77f0f314c3c3e8b20a7009656ab1ae969376fd00 OP_EQUAL
address
3CdCyqbzUZv1EhTywWrPXK4F5CXkNKVQdJ
transaction
de1c76a2eafc5321de4109e0e76ea1663dc298f436df3c2c7fac2b981e8132f1
confirmations
165470
spent
true